This week came up with the worst news Sofia Zamolo and his entire family with the death of María Cristina Guerrero, the model’s mother, a victim of one Cancer liver and pancreas discovered almost a year ago.
And despite the fact that Sofía had been preparing for months to go through this moment, asking for prayer chains for her mother and drawing attention to the battle she was fighting with the disease, she exposed the pain in the last few hours of the loss of her dear friend and companion.
Sofía uploaded on her social networks all kinds of messages and photos in memory of María Cristina, a beautiful woman with a constant smile, who was able to get to know California, the model’s baby, born in October.

But amid her catharsis of fear, Sofia began her stories about it Instagram a tough challenge to traditional medicine, with his doubts and criticism about the treatments his mother was receiving for cancer.
“My queen, how unfair. So many things I know today we wouldn’t have done. Chemo that didn’t have a rate or chances of improving your cancer but it hurts your quality of lifeSofía complained.
“But nobody told us,” he complained. And then he added, by way of advice to those who are going through the same thing, “Get it right, examine it well. Ask, read, find out everything there is today to treat or cure cancer because a lot of information came out but late with me. “

“Find out, there are so many things to do,” Sofi said in another post. And he clarified, “I am not a doctor, no. But if there is one thing that I have committed to myself in these 11 months, it was reading and reading and asking and speaking to many doctors, holistic oncologists and nutritionists who specialize in cancer.” “
In her lyrics, Sofía emphasized the importance of oncological treatments accompanied by an approach that includes feeding the patient.
“If a doctor tells you that diet or food has nothing to do with cancer, I ask you to see a nutritionist who specializes in oncology,” said Sofía, mobilized by firsthand examining her mother’s physical wear and tear. see.

“I wish Mom had listened to me But everywhere we went they told her to ‘eat everything,’ and she, 70 years old, believed what they said was fine, ‘she sadly recalls.
Despite the questions, doubts and advice, the model emphasized the importance of consulting health professionals at all times: “Always consult a doctor,” he said..
Finally he said, ‘I just want to help, I would have liked all this information a year ago, when my mother’s tumors got smaller and it could have been handled differently: without chemo or her deteriorating like chemo did, which did not reduce her fears at all and cost her quality of life ”.
